Deenesha (RPN, postpartum) breaks down night shift life, dating safety, 12-hour shift boundaries, and the chaos of running a flower business while doing her RN.
If you ask her to “chill” the day before a 12-hour shift… she’s gonna lie and tell you she’s busy — but she’s already in bed 😂
This episode with Deenesha is the realest mix of nursing life, dating in today’s world, and the hustle of balancing RN school + postpartum nursing + a floral business. We get into nurse burnout (yes, the equipment room is real), why dating a nurse isn’t for the weak, and the Facebook Marketplace customer that tried to short her on a bouquet.
We talk about:
- Why 12-hour shifts change your whole social life
- Dating safety + location sharing (and the Yorkdale anxiety moment)
- Nursing burnout + mentally checking out mid-shift
- How she started her floral business (self-taught)
- The “deposit scam” story and why she changed her policy
- Would she quit nursing if her business blows up?
Guest: Deenesha — RPN (postpartum), RN student at Seneca, floral business owner.
